0:26


Tomorrowland 2012
Jul 27 - 29, 2012
 Boom, Flanders, Belgium
  Uploaded by Xeix



Lowlands Festival 2010
Aug 20 - 22, 2010
 Biddinghuizen, Flevoland, Netherlands
  Embedded by Concert Archives


Bestival 2009
Sep 11 - 13, 2009
 Isle Of Wight, England, United Kingdom
  Embedded by Maf Daniel

2012 1 video
2010 1 video
2009 1 video